Utah Governor Spencer Cox invoked research about social media's impact on teens, including a recent U.S. Surgeon General report, in announcing the lawsuit.

Utah sued TikTok for allegedly misleading its citizens about its relationship to its Chinese parent company and deceptively touting its platform as safe.

The state has been particularly active in seeking to protect its citizens from what it sees as the harmful effects of social media, with the governor signing two new laws on the subject earlier this year. By deploying and marketing "an addictive product with design features intended to manipulate children."

By misleading consumers about the degree of its relationship with China-based parent company ByteDance.TikTok's ownership by a China-based company has been at the crux of many government officials' concerns about the company. That's because Chinese law could compel companies based there to hand over internal information if the government cites national security concerns.
